Common Issues and How to Resolve Them: Even the most reliable platforms can experience glitches. Don't worry, because here's how to handle common issues: If you're not receiving push notifications, check your device settings to ensure ESPN has permission to send them. If the live scores aren't updating, try refreshing the page or closing and reopening the app. If you're having trouble with the video streams, make sure your internet connection is strong. Sometimes, a simple restart of your device can fix the problem. If you encounter technical issues, always check ESPN's help section. They offer troubleshooting guides and FAQs. If you can't find a solution, contact their customer support. Be sure to provide detailed information about the issue. That way, they can provide you with the best solution. Remember to clear your cache and cookies, as these can sometimes cause problems. Also, make sure you have the latest version of the app installed. This ensures that you have the latest features and bug fixes. Keeping your software up-to-date is essential. If you are still facing issues, there's a strong chance it is because of a device issue.
